WHITE TIGERS ADAPTATION
TEETH
The teeth of
the white
tiger are
used mostly
to tear meat
while
hunting.
They can also use their teeth for snapping necks, and crunching through bones.
CLAWSTigers have large padded feet
that enable them to silently
stalk prey in the Asian jungles.
Tiger claws are curved which allows them to grasp and
hold large prey and climb trees head-
first. the tiger's size and weight is a big effect in climbing down from trees.
TAIL
A tiger's tail is about one meter in
length (3 ft.) and may play a part in their
visual communicatio
n.
Tigers use their tail for balance when making sharp turns to
catch their prey.
TONGUE
The tiger's tongue is covered with 100’s of small, sharp, projections called papillae. These papillae gives the tongue rough texture, and is designed to help remove feathers, fur and meat from prey
HAIR AND FUR
The hair of the Tiger lets them camouflage, and give them warmth
and protection.
Many Tigers have stripes on their face,
sides, legs and stomach.
